Position Summary

The Continuous Improvement (CI) Engineer is responsible for driving operational excellence initiatives within a fast-paced manufacturing environment. This role partners cross-functionally with production, quality, maintenance, supply chain, and leadership teams to identify inefficiencies, reduce waste, improve safety, enhance quality, and increase overall equipment effectiveness (OEE). The CI Engineer will lead Lean initiatives, implement process improvements, and foster a culture of continuous improvement across the organization.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ead continuous improvement initiatives focused on safety, quality, delivery, cost, and productivity
  • Facilitate Kaizen events, value stream mapping, and root cause analysis activities
  • Analyze production data to identify process bottlenecks, waste, and performance gaps
  • Implement Lean manufacturing tools including 5S, SMED, Kanban, standard work, and visual management
  • Drive improvements in OEE, scrap reduction, cycle time reduction, and labor efficiency
  • Partner with Quality to reduce defects and improve first-pass yield
  • Support cost reduction initiatives through process optimization and material efficiency
  • Develop and maintain standard operating procedures (SOPs) and work instructions
  • Train and mentor team members on Lean principles and continuous improvement methodologies
  • Monitor key performance indicators (KPIs) and present findings to leadership
  • Support new product launches and process validation efforts
  • Ensure compliance with safety, environmental, and regulatory requirements
